Excerpt from The Oregon Sportsman, 1914, Vol. 2 Some eight or ten years ago a few pairs of Hungarian or European partridges were purchased and distributed in certain sections of the State. A few of these birds which were liberated in Marion County, east of Salem, have held their own and have increased to some extent. Excerpt from The Oregon Sportsman, Vol. 6: January, 1918; Published Quarterly by Authority of the Oregon Fish and Game Commission HE sun was trying to shine through some thick clouds as we left the station last Saturday morning on one of our weekly winter fishing trips. We were all there with our baggage, and tools of the 'craft, as reports had come in that the conditions were ideal. We had swallowed this sort of bait before many times with indifferent success, but we were just as hopeful this time as we had been before. A fisherman must always be hopeful and wear the badge of optimism; that is part of his religion. The start was clearly propitious; the sun was shining; the weather man stated Fair today and tomorrow, and the reports we carried in our pockets - Conditions fine, now's the time for the steelheads.
